Multimedia University Of Kenya Innovation Week

Moreen Kathure


Multimedia University of Kenya organized its 4th innovation week on 26th to 28th of February aiming to promote research and innovation to achieve industrial revolution. The realization of the big four agendas was the major area of focus. Firstly, food security which is under threat in Kenya considering the government declared a national drought emergency for all 23 of Kenya’s arid and demi-arid counties in 2017. Secondly, affordable housing since the country’s population is growing rapidly with a majority of unemployed youths who will soon become parents hence the need for low cost houses with all the essential utilities to sustain life. Thirdly, manufacturing as a key sector in the development of the country’s economy by creating jobs and contributing to national output and exports. Additionally, universal healthcare is a big issue because millions of Kenyans cannot afford to pay for health services because of poverty as shown by the 2014 World Bank report which indicated that only 20 percent of Kenyans have access to medical insurance.
The people allowed to exhibit were multimedia university students and other students from various universities in Kenya. The external participants paid a registration fee of 1000 per innovation. I encountered five exhibitors who had transforming projects to showcase ranging from solar energy to windmills as a supplementary source of electricity, being that electricity is the driving force to industrial revolution by powering all machinery there is need to ensure its stability. In comparison to other exhibitions held in Multimedia University the one held this year aligns with the country’s vision to achieve industrial revolution by the year 2030 and the agendas tackled are rather urgent because they affect the daily lives of a big percentage of Kenyan citizens and if realized they will speedup industrialization.
